Hell yeah, happy to see this post. He's def been one of my top fav dudes who get me instantly hyped to skate in the last year or so. Pure raw power and fearlessness in his skating. Probably also had something to do with my big wheel kick I was on for awhile but now I prefer 52-54mm.

what oj wheels are those?

He skates those 95a-97a 60mm OJ combos but posted in his story awhile back about how he loves when they wear down to around the 56mm mark and the shape they morph into. He had a buddy with some sort of machine shop take brand new wheels and machined them down to the same size and shape of his super worn-in wheels, it was cool to see.
